Output 96832093db80637bb1ba350626837c21cb7cc310564d3d1bb840a9221d94d35e:0

value
12679607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fc2152b6beb1917f6db0fc82952806a8207d55 OP_EQUAL
address
3M1tYLANBkkuMAkqoFUgfz395bL6TY9fM1
transaction
96832093db80637bb1ba350626837c21cb7cc310564d3d1bb840a9221d94d35e
spent
true